''The Adventures of Spunky and Tadpole'' is an animated
television series A television show, TV program (), or simply a TV show, is the general reference to any content produced for viewing on a television set that is broadcast via over-the-air, satellite, and cable, or distributed digitally on streaming plat ...
produced by Beverly Hills Productions and syndicated beginning on September 6, 1958. The show's characters were a boy and a bear who hunted down bad guys. The show was made in three and a half-minute episodes, with ten parts comprising each story. It was most frequently shown one episode a day as part of a local station's afternoon children's programming. The show remained in production until September 9, 1961, airing 150 episodes.


Marketing

According to ''Television Cartoon Shows: An Illustrated Encyclopedia, 1949 Through 2003'':
Ultra-chintzy both in concept and execution... ''Spunky and Tadpole'' was given a big-bucks promotional sendoff in 1958 by its first syndicator, Guild Films. A major TV distributor of the period thanks to such valuable properties as the '' Liberace Show'' and the Warner Bros.
Looney Tunes ''Looney Tunes'' is an American media franchise produced and distributed by Warner Bros. The franchise began as a series of animated short films that originally ran from 1930 to 1969, alongside its spin-off series ''Merrie Melodies'', during t ...
theatrical cartoons, Guild secured bookings for ''Spunky and Tadpole'' in several top markets, promising a series that would appeal equally to grownups and children. Competition from stronger syndies like '' Huckleberry Hound'' and the
Three Stooges The Three Stooges were an American vaudeville and comedy team active from 1922 until 1970, best remembered for their 190 short-subject films by Columbia Pictures. Their hallmark styles were physical, farce, and slapstick comedy. Six total ...
shorts caused ''Spunky and Tadpole'' to fall by the wayside, and when Guild disappeared in a merger at the end of the 1950s, the cartoons were shunted around to several minor distributors. Offered at bargain rates to less affluent stations in smaller markets, ''Spunky and Tadpole'' continued to play unobtrusively into the mid-1960s.Erickson, Hal. Fundraising practices of the production company

Actress Corinne Calvet and her husband were originally vice-presidents of Beverly Hills Productions, but withdrew from the company after the shady fund-raising practices on the part of president and producer Ed Janis attracted the attention of the
Better Business Bureau The Better Business Bureau (BBB) is an American private, 501(c)(6) nonprofit organization founded in 1912. BBB's self-described mission is to focus on advancing marketplace trust, consisting of 92 independently incorporated local BBB organizati ...
and were reported on by '' Variety''.
